SSIS脚本任务 - 如何在脚本任务中提供动态目录名称和文件名?

时间:2015-07-27 14:10:24

标签: c# ssis script-task

我不擅长c#。我得到了脚本任务,从目录中删除现有文件,我得到了包含目录值和文件值的变量。如何在此代码中使用这些变量值?:

public void Main()
        {
            // TODO: Add your code here
            string directoryPath = @"\\sql\sqlfiles;
            string[] oldFiles = System.IO.Directory.GetFiles(directoryPath, "MYDBFULL_*.bak");
            foreach (string currFile in oldFiles)
            {
                FileInfo currFileInfo = new FileInfo(currFile);
                currFileInfo.Delete();

            }
            Dts.TaskResult = (int)ScriptResults.Success;
        }

我想在@"\\sql\sqlfilesMYDBFULL_*.bak

处使用变量值

提前告诉你

1 个答案:

答案 0 :(得分:0)

找到答案。对于任何未来参考的人:

由于我的变量是动态的,因此每次更改其值都意味着。在脚本任务中,将它们作为读写变量。 并添加此代码。

DepartmentSoftware (SoftwareID PK/FK, DepartmentID PK/FK)
UserSoftware (SoftwareID PK/FK, UserID PK/FK)

希望这会有所帮助。